Stunning Natural Surroundings

One of the main draws of Taihape is its stunning natural surroundings, which offer visitors a chance to experience the rugged beauty and untamed wilderness of New Zealand's North Island. The town is situated on the banks of the Hautapu River, a tributary of the mighty Rangitikei River, and is surrounded by rolling hills, native bush, and towering cliffs.

Visitors to Taihape can explore the natural wonders of the region in a number of ways, from scenic walks and hiking trails to guided tours and adventure activities. The Mangaweka Gorge Walk, for example, is a popular trail that takes visitors through a stunning river valley, past towering cliffs and native bush, to a series of beautiful waterfalls and swimming holes.

Another must-visit destination is the Ruahine Range, a rugged and remote mountain range that offers some of the best hiking and camping opportunities in the North Island. The range is home to a variety of native flora and fauna, including rare and endangered species such as the whio (blue duck) and the North Island brown kiwi.

Rich History and Cultural Heritage

In addition to its natural beauty, Taihape is also known for its rich history and cultural heritage, which dates back to the early days of European settlement in New Zealand. The town was founded in the late 19th century as a service centre for the surrounding farming communities, and quickly grew into a thriving hub of commerce and industry.

Today, visitors to Taihape can explore the town's history and heritage through a variety of museums, galleries, and historic sites. The Taihape Museum, for example, is a fascinating collection of artefacts and exhibits that tell the story of the town's early days, from the arrival of the first European settlers to the growth of the farming and forestry industries.

Another must-visit destination is the Taihape Railway Station, a beautifully restored historic building that now serves as a visitor information centre and community hub. The station is a great place to learn about the town's railway heritage, as well as to pick up maps and brochures for local attractions and activities.

Friendly Community Spirit

Perhaps the most endearing feature of Taihape is its friendly and welcoming community spirit, which is evident in everything from the town's local events and festivals to its warm and hospitable residents. Taihape is a town that truly embraces visitors and makes them feel like part of the family, whether they're staying for a day or a week.

One of the best ways to experience the community spirit of Taihape is to attend one of the town's many local events and festivals, which celebrate everything from the town's agricultural heritage to its unique cultural traditions. The Taihape Gumboot Day, for example, is an annual event that honours the town's status as the "Gumboot Capital of the World," with a variety of gumboot-themed games, competitions, and activities.

Another beloved local tradition is the Taihape Christmas Parade, a festive celebration that brings the whole town together to enjoy colourful floats, marching bands, and community performances. The parade is a great opportunity to experience the warmth and generosity of the Taihape community, as well as to do some holiday shopping at the town's many boutiques and gift shops.
